Koreatown (also referred to as Little Seoul or the Korean Business District on nearby street signage) is on Garden Grove Boulevard between Beach Boulevard (Route 39) and Brookhurst Street in Garden Grove, Orange County, California. Many Koreatowns today exist in a suburban setting as opposed to the urban settings of Chinatown mainly because many ethnic Koreans, especially in the western countries, fear crime that is often associated with the city dwellings and the higher quality of schools as education is often a top priority, which is why the Philadelphia Koreatowns exist in suburban settings such as Cheltenham, Pennsylvania instead of its original location in the Olney section of Philadelphia.[4]. Albany Park (/ˈɔːlbəni/ (listen) AWL-bə-nee) is one of 77 well-defined community areas of Chicago. The low rents and willingness of landlords to accept foreign tenants attracted Korean and other Asian migrants to the area. Albany Park is the name of both a community area and a neighborhood on the Northwest Side of Chicago, the former encompassing the latter.
